Summary

Corporate Governance and Market Integrity Commission Act - Establishes the Market Integrity Commission to study and report to Congress and the President on: (1) issues related to corporate governance; (2) the impact of corporate governance practices on the development, growth, and regulation of interstate and foreign commerce, including the effect of such practices on the market economy and on consumers; and (3) recommendations for legislation to improve the problems identified.
